Git请求不存在的路径bash:/usr/share/gitolite/gl auth命令

Git请求不存在的路径bash:/usr/share/gitolite/gl auth命令,git,gitolite,Git,Gitolite,一直运行良好的git命令开始请求不存在的路径: $ git pull origin master Enter passphrase for key '/home/xxxxx/.ssh/xxxxxxxx_rsa': bash: /usr/share/gitolite/gl-auth-command: No such file or directory fatal: Could not read from remote repository. Please make sure you have t

一直运行良好的git命令开始请求不存在的路径:

$ git pull origin master
Enter passphrase for key '/home/xxxxx/.ssh/xxxxxxxx_rsa': 
bash: /usr/share/gitolite/gl-auth-command: No such file or directory
fatal: Could not read from remote repository.
Please make sure you have the correct access rights
and the repository exists.
实际上,服务器端和工作站端都缺少路径,我甚至无法理解是哪一方(服务器或工作站)造成了这个问题。如何让git重新工作


密码短语保护的密钥和身份验证本身似乎没有问题,因为可以将它们用于ssh登录。

我最终发现,在服务器端安装
gitolite3
并以
git
的方式运行
gitolite
后,错误消息显示
.gitolite.rc
具有错误的内容旧版本。将此文件移走后,可以使用
gitolite安装程序
修复所有问题。在此迁移过程中,所有内容都已备份。也许有人会给出一个更一致的答案